In Search Of The Amber Room

Synopsis

The Amber Room was one of the world's greatest cultural treasures, until the Nazis invaded Russia in 1941 and ripped it from the walls of Catherine Palace. The secret of its fate has been kept for over fifty years. The documentary focuses on the relationship between art and war and encounters some of the people who have become obsessed with revealing the dark secrets of the Amber Room.
